    Understanding Bali’s Climate

    Bali boasts a tropical climate characterized by warm temperatures year-round. However, the island experiences two distinct seasons: the dry season and the wet season. Understanding these seasons is crucial for determining the best time to visit Tegenungan Waterfall.

    Dry Season (April to October)

    The dry season in Bali, spanning from April to October, is marked by sunny skies, low humidity, and minimal rainfall. This period is ideal for outdoor activities, including exploring Tegenungan Waterfall. Temperatures average around 27-30°C (81-86°F), making it comfortable for swimming and hiking. The waterfall’s flow is generally lower during the dry season, offering a more serene and tranquil experience.

    Wet Season (November to March)

    The wet season in Bali, from November to March, brings increased rainfall and higher humidity. While showers are typically brief and intense, they can sometimes disrupt outdoor plans. However, the wet season also brings lush greenery and a dramatic increase in the waterfall’s flow, creating a truly awe-inspiring spectacle.

    Best Time to Visit Tegenungan Waterfall

    Considering both weather conditions and crowd levels, the best time to visit Tegenungan Waterfall is during the shoulder seasons: March-April and September-October. During these months, you can enjoy pleasant weather with fewer crowds compared to the peak season.

    March-April

    As the dry season transitions into the wet season, March and April offer a unique experience. The weather is still relatively dry, with occasional showers. The waterfall’s flow is starting to increase, creating a more vibrant and powerful spectacle. Crowds are typically lighter during this period.

    September-October

    September and October mark the tail end of the dry season, with sunny skies and warm temperatures. The waterfall’s flow is still relatively low, offering a peaceful and serene ambiance.     Exploring Tegenungan Waterfall

    Once you’ve chosen the optimal time to visit, prepare to be captivated by the beauty of Tegenungan Waterfall. Here are some essential tips for making the most of your experience:

    Getting There

    Tegenungan Waterfall is located in the village of Tegenungan, approximately 30 kilometers (19 miles) southeast of Denpasar, Bali’s capital city. You can easily reach the waterfall by taxi, private car, or scooter. (See Also: Is Sept A Good Time To Visit Hawaii – Discover Now)

    Entrance Fees and Facilities

    There is a small entrance fee to access Tegenungan Waterfall. The park offers facilities such as restrooms, changing rooms, and food stalls. You can also find souvenir shops selling local crafts and snacks.

    Swimming and Hiking

    Tegenungan Waterfall is a popular spot for swimming and hiking. The water is refreshing and inviting, but be cautious of slippery rocks and strong currents. There are also hiking trails that lead to scenic viewpoints and surrounding natural beauty.

    Best Time to Visit Tegenungan Waterfall – FAQs

    What is the best time to visit Tegenungan Waterfall for swimming?

    The best time to swim at Tegenungan Waterfall is during the dry season (April to October) when the water is clear and the flow is relatively calm.

    Is Tegenungan Waterfall crowded?

    Tegenungan Waterfall can get crowded, especially during peak season (July and August) and weekends. Consider visiting during the shoulder seasons (March-April and September-October) for a less crowded experience.

    What should I wear to Tegenungan Waterfall?

    Are there any safety precautions I should take at Tegenungan Waterfall?

    Be cautious of slippery rocks and strong currents. Swim only in designated areas and never swim alone. Respect the natural environment and avoid littering.

    Can I hire a guide at Tegenungan Waterfall?

    While not mandatory, hiring a local guide can enhance your experience. They can provide insights into the waterfall’s history, local culture, and surrounding nature.
